Showerthought: I gave a client a full-on skin fade with a 0.5 guard open and it looked way too harsh.
He had really pale, sensitive skin and the contrast was just too stark, made the cut look almost unfinished. I ended up going back over it with a 1 guard closed to soften the blend, which saved the haircut but added 15 minutes. Anyone have a better technique for blending on very light skin tones?
